Cardinal Down UCLA 49-42 - Match Report

K.J. Costello sliced and diced the Bruins defense for 344 yards as Stanford handed UCLA a 49-42 defeat on Saturday at Rose Bowl.

Stanford won and also put money in the pockets of their supporters by covering the -6.5-point spread as favorites. Totals bettors, meanwhile, saw the game go OVER the closing number of 60.5.

K.J. Costello completed 23 of 37 pass attempts for 344 yards for the Cardinal in the win.

Joshua Kelley rushed for 55 yards for UCLA, while Martell Irby added 47 yards. Wilton Speight threw for 466 yards for the Bruins, while receivers Caleb Wilson and Theo Howard had 184 and 88 yards respectively.

Stanford lost the offensive yardage battle to UCLA 528-470 yards in Saturday's game. UCLA had more first downs as that total ended up 31-24.

The time of possession battle favored Stanford as their offense was on the field for 31:09, longer than the 28:51 of their opponents.
